Ask anyone, "What's the most romantic wine?" and they'll tell you it's Champagne. 

It might be because we sip it at celebrations like weddings or special events in our lives like engagements and anniversaries, and sometimes during those quiet times with the one you love.  Then again, it may be just because of the bubbles!

Champagne actually is made from still (no carbonation) wine.  However, this wine is then fermented again and given lengthy aging in the bottle before being released.  That's how the bubbles happen.

Maybe it's the extra attention and time we give to serving and sharing it as the cork is popped and the Champagne poured into those slender flutes that heightens the moment.  Maybe it's knowing that it's just a little different - and special - that does it.

Or, then again, maybe it's just the bubbles!

Champagne for everyday situations means champagne and sparkling wines you can enjoy at an everyday price.  Sparkling wines made in the traditional champagne method abound in the U.S.  Here are a dozen top picks to get you started along with where they're from.  Look for them at your favorite wine shop (prices approximate):

 

$10 or less

      Domain Ste. Michelle Brut Columbia Valley (Washington)

      Rotari "Arte" Brut (Italy)

      Cristalino Extra Dry Cava (Spain)

 

$15

      Mumm Napa Valley Extra Dry (California)

      Gloria Ferrer Blanc de Noir (California)

      Domain Chandon Brut Napa Valley (California)

      Roederer Estate Brut Anderson Valley (California)

 

$20

      Greg Norman Estate (Australia)

      Argyle Brut Willamette Valley (Oregon)

      Domain Caneros Brut (California)

 

$25

      Schramsberg Blanc de Blanc (California)

      Taittinger Brut (France)
